Sameer Kanwar, a promoter/promoter group entity of Bharat Gears Limited, has submitted a disclosure to the stock exchange under Regulation 31(4) of SEBI (Substantial Acquisition of Shares and Takeovers) Regulations, 2011. This regulation pertains to the disclosure of encumbrance (pledge or similar charge) on shares held by promoters or persons acting in concert. The specific nature of the encumbrance—whether it is a new pledge, release, or invocation—is not detailed in the headline. Shareholders should look to the actual disclosure document for details on the number of shares involved and the type of encumbrance.
This is a routine regulatory compliance filing related to promoter share encumbrance. Without details on the direction (creation, release, or invocation), the impact on shareholders remains unclear, but encumbrance changes are generally monitored closely by investors as they affect promoter stake risk.
